nvalbumcover The past few weeks I have had the great pleasure of mixing an album for my super friend Andrew Glassett. Many of you already know his work as “Nolens Volens” and If not, you have probably heard his contributions to “Uzi & Ari” and to “TaughtMe” as well. Those who don’t know Andrew are lucky because you get the chance to explore his tunes anew (lucky fellas). Andrew is one of the most prolific creative persons around. I’m beginning to lose track of the exact number of Nolens Volens albums that he has released in recent years. His spontaneity and constant musical output has always inspired me and left me envious. The last time that I saw a Nolens Volens performance, he had erected a full-scale cubicle onstage, replete with fax machine, computer, printer and coffee mugs. Clad in generic corporate attire, he performed his tunes. During the set he would photocopy items and throw the paper into the crowd. YES. andrewphoto

Today sees the release of the newest Nolens Volens album which is self-titled. Its terrific. The album explores his siblings intimately with each tune written for and inspired by a member of his immediate family. Andrew wrote a 30 minute screenplay depicting his siblings which was performed during his set last night at the official CD release show. I curse the clouds that I was not there.
